Product reviews:
Oliver
2025-06-08 iphone Xs
Mark McCaughrean on Twitter: \ arrived meaning in english
arrived meaning in english
Reginald
2025-06-06 iphone XS Max
10 most difficult words in English - EF arrived meaning in english
arrived meaning in english
Randolph
2025-06-06 iphone X
What Does This Interesting Idiom Mean arrived meaning in english
arrived meaning in english
Scott
2025-06-05 iphone 7 Plus
RBSE Class 8 English Vocabulary Word arrived meaning in english
arrived meaning in english
Justin
2025-06-11 iphone 11
English Language Learners Stack Exchange arrived meaning in english
arrived meaning in english
Michael
2025-06-09 iphone 11 Pro Max
One Word, Two Meanings - English ESL arrived meaning in english
arrived meaning in english